Analysis of an incident on a capacitor bank, reactive compensationand harmonic study

9

Requirement

The customer would like to understand causes of the fault observed on a 15kV capacitor bank (shutdown of the bank). Also, he required a study of reactive compensation to avoid additional costs from its supplier.

 

9

Realization

The study was conducted in four main parts:

  • Harmonic measures on the main 15kV switchboards have been executed to estimate harmonics in the electrical network where overheating could be induced in the capacitor banks.
  • Incident analysis on the fault capacitor bank has been performed from the electrical network modeling on the ETAP software to estimate harmonic impedance on switchboards. This is to demonstrate, in the conditions on the day of failure, the possible harmonic resonances that increase the values of currents in the capacitor and then the overheating.
  • Reactive compensation study has been performed from the electrical bill of the supplier or a representative annual power budget. Then two main axes of study were covered: the hardware (fixed or regulated banks) and location in the plant (top of the network or near the consumers). Finally, criteria were defined to choose a suitable solution to customer’s electrical system: scalability, complexity, integration capability and the cost to calculate the depreciation of the device.
  • Harmonic analysis has been conducted to evaluate risks associated with harmonic resonance. The examination of measurements has to justify any filtering device has been installed. However, some resonances require the insertion of anti-harmonic reactor to protect the capacitor banks.
9

Results

This study is used to analyze and justify the observed incident and to validate the principles of reactive power compensation, from harmonic measurements made on site and harmonic resonances calculated.
